6.3概念结构设计 第6章 6.3.1概念结构设计的必要性 概念结构设计就是将需求分析得到的用户需求抽象为信息结构,即概念模型。 (1)从逻辑设计中分离出概念设计以后,各阶段的任务相对单 一化,设计复杂程度大大降低,便于组织管理。 (2)概念模型不受特定的DBMS的限制,也独立于存储安排和 效率方面的考虑,因而比逻辑模型更为稳定。 (3)概念模型不含具体的DBMS所附加的技术细节,更容易为 用户所理解,因而更有可能准确反映用户的信息需求
第5章 资源分配与调度 第 16 6.3 概念结构设计 6章 概念结构设计就是将需求分析得到的用户需求抽象为信息结构,即概念模型。 6.3.1 概念结构设计的必要性 (1)从逻辑设计中分离出概念设计以后,各阶段的任务相对单 一化,设计复杂程度大大降低,便于组织管理。 (2)概念模型不受特定的DBMS的限制,也独立于存储安排和 效率方面的考虑,因而比逻辑模型更为稳定。 (3)概念模型不含具体的DBMS所附加的技术细节,更容易为 用户所理解,因而更有可能准确反映用户的信息需求
6.3概念结构设计 第6章 应用1 应用1 应用2 应用3 应用要求 外模式1 外模式2 外模式3 映像 应用2 应用要求 概念模式 概念模式 映像 应用3 转换 应用要求 综合 物理模式 (a) 图6-10数据库各级模型的形成 (b)
第5章 资源分配与调度 第 17 6.3 概念结构设计 6章 应用 3 综合 映像 应用 1 应用要求 应用 2 应用要求 应用 3 应用要求 概念模式 应用 1 外模式 1 应用 2 外模式 2 外模式 3 概念模式 转换 映像 物理模式 (a) 图6-10 数据库各级模型的形成 (b)
6.3概念结构设计 第6章 6.3.2 概念模型的特点 概念 语义表达能力丰富 易于交流和理解 模型 特点 易于修改和扩充 易于向各种数据模型转换
第5章 资源分配与调度 第 18 6.3 概念结构设计 6章 6.3.2 概念模型的特点 语义表达能力丰富 易于交流和理解 易于修改和扩充 易于向各种数据模型转换 概念 模型 特点
6.3概念结构设计 第6章 6.3.3 概念模型的ER表示方法 1:1 E-R图的基本成分 1:n m:n 学生 学号 选修 (a) 实体型 (b)属性 (c)联系 E-R模型是最著名、最实用的一种是概念模型
第5章 资源分配与调度 第 19 6.3 概念结构设计 6章 6.3.3 概念模型的E-R表示方法 学生 学号 选修 (a)实体型 (b)属性 (c)联系 1:1 1:n m:n E-R图的基本成分 E-R模型是最著名、最实用的一种是概念模型
6.3概念结构设计 第6章 实体之间的联系, 有一对一(1:1),一对多(1:n)和多对多(m:n)三种联系类型。 E-R图的几种关系 (a)两个实体型之间的联系 系主任 学生 学生 1 n n 领导 属于 选修 成绩 1 m 系 系 课程
第5章 资源分配与调度 第 20 6.3 概念结构设计 6章 实体之间的联系, 有一对一(1:1),一对多(1:n)和多对多(m:n)三种联系类型。 系主任 领导 成绩 系 学生 属于 系 学生 选修 课程 1 1 1 n n m E-R图的几种关系 (a)两个实体型之间的联系